How they compare
Ukraine currently reports 3.37 billion TDS, current US$ against 2.41 billion TDS, current US$ in South Africa, a difference of 964.33 million TDS, current US$.
That makes Ukraine's figure about 1.4 times South Africa's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 31 shared years of data; in 1994 it was South Africa ahead.
South Africa ranks 5th and Ukraine ranks 3rd of 122 countries.
Ukraine has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| South Africa | Ukraine |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 171.48 million TDS, current US$ | 195.71 million TDS, current US$ | 24.23 million TDS, current US$ | Ukraine |
| 2000s | 8.08 million TDS, current US$ | 463.66 million TDS, current US$ | 455.58 million TDS, current US$ | Ukraine |
| 2010s | 4.91 million TDS, current US$ | 2.10 billion TDS, current US$ | 2.10 billion TDS, current US$ | Ukraine |
| 2020s | 712.96 million TDS, current US$ | 2.44 billion TDS, current US$ | 1.73 billion TDS, current US$ | Ukraine |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
IMF repurchases and charges (TDS, current US$) with 75 missing years estimated by linear interpolation between the nearest real observations. Only gaps of 4 years or fewer are filled, and never beyond the first or last actual measurement — these are filled holes, not forecasts.
